Galibardy - you never fail to delight me! If you've never popped onto their website do it NOW. I am already the proud owner of 2 amazing rings from this jewellery brand. Celeb followers include Fearne Cotton and Pixie Lott. Prices are very purse-happy too. Rings start at £18, necklaces from £10 and earrings from £7. Tuesday, 31 August 2010

Style Hunting: Leeds Festival

ahh Leeds, you were a tough cookie when it came to finding some fashion gems in between the dirt, grime, mud and mosh pits....but here are a few of my favourites i snapped:



Denim shorts were the order or the day (and entire festival....) This uber cute festival lady caught my eye by teaming her vintage waisted pair with mock suspender tights and cute brogues. Added twist and shout came from a granny style florals shirt and cute scarf wrapped in her hair - camper for sure ;)

Although flowerpower head bands were totally overkilled (and seriously overpriced...) I loved how this chick mixed hers with hard edgy boots and a faux fur leopard print jacket yet still looked feminine.

So, as part of my fashion and textiles course at uni I had to undertake a photoshoot then create a look book for it....

I based my theme on a toned down, chilled out Alice in Wonderland, quirky tights, crazy pinned hair and ruffles were the key elements. Colour palette was reversed from traditional Alice-style to a more neutral story.


Bribing my friend Melaine with chocolate, she kindly modelled for me whilst I styled and photographed the shoot
. My friend Ash did a fab job of hair and makeup. My backgarden proved to be an fantastic location for this shoot.

We had such a giggle it didn't seem like a coursework project at all! Hope you like....



Pic 1:Lace bow was made by myself, Purple top from Topshop, black lace skirt is vintage.

Pic 2: Lace pleated dress was a vintage find which I adore, tights are from Topshop, hair piece I created myself.

Pic 3: Ruffled dress from Topshop, beads and bows from fabric store and lace parasol was another fabulous vintage find.
